AIM seeks missionaries to join broadcasting team in northern Mozambique

Posted: 31 October, 2012

Mozambique (MNN) ― Today marks the line in the sand for Africa Inland Mission. By October 31, AIM needed to find another worker for their Radio Nuru team in Mozambique.

The odds looked slim-to-none. AIM needed someone who could do 3 things: work in radio, raise support, AND learn Portuguese. Their answer to prayer came through a missionary couple already living in the region: they speak Portuguese and English, and they have prior radio experience.

Pray for this couple as they seek God's will for their lives.

Radio Nuru is also still waiting for a permanent broadcasting license. The team currently has to reapply every two months to extend their license; a permanent permit would remove this hassle. Pray that their application would process quickly and that AIM would be able to secure a permanent license for Radio Nuru.
